The Complete Guide to the Schneider Electric XB4BD912R10K Potentiometer

 The Schneider Electric XB4BD912R10K is a 10 kΩ linear rotary potentiometer designed for industrial control panels where durability and predictable manual adjustment matter more than fine-grained precision. As part of the Harmony XB4 series, it mounts into a standard 22 mm panel cut-out and uses a cermet resistive element, which offers better long-term stability than basic carbon tracks. Its high ingress protection ratings (IP66/IP69K, NEMA 4X) signal that this component is meant for harsh environments—dusty factory floors, wash-down areas, or outdoor enclosures—rather than delicate electronics or lab instruments.

That said, its strengths also define its limits. A 10 kΩ linear potentiometer is a conventional choice, not an inherently optimal one; it works well for analog setpoints, motor speed references, or lighting control only when the surrounding circuit is designed to expect it. This device excels as a human–machine interface—simple, robust, and intuitive—but it is not a substitute for digital encoders or precision control elements in systems where noise immunity, resolution, or automation are critical. In short, the XB4BD912R10K is valuable not because it is sophisticated, but because it is reliably ordinary in exactly the environments where reliability matters most.
